Pro: - Accommodation
This is particularly applicable to our candidates looking to emigrate from the UK.
Accommodation in Holland is typically of a very high standard and of a reasonable price. It is possible to choose from a diverse style of accommodation types to suit your individual needs to either rent or buy.
Cons:
The property market in Holland can move swiftly and properties (either rentals or sales) can be snapped up sharper than elsewhere in the world. Also the tendency for apartment to be offered as either furnished, unfurnished or shell (where nothing is included at all including white goods) can be confusing and lead to unexpected outcomes to the initiated!
Pro: - Lifestyle
The attractive lifestyle is probably the biggest pros for relocating to the Netherlands.
Holland as a rule is conductive to a very rewarding social life which caters for the full spectrum of personnel interests as well as a convivial community atmosphere.
Holland boasts one of Europe’s lowest levels of unemployment and crime as well being famous for the use of bicycles in its town centres and the open community spaces.
Holland also has some of the best Health care and education systems in the world along with a world beating public transport system as befits a nation of travellers.
Cons:
The cons are quite small with regard to the lifestyle aspects of living in Holland when weighed in balance.
The odd irresponsible cyclist in city centres and music and cultural festivals taking up car parking and space in urban areas are a small annoyance when compared to the benefits.
